Description
A comforting and flavorful garlic butter chicken dish, slow-cooked to perfection with potatoes and carrots.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s
- 1.5 lbs baby red potatoes, quartered
- 1 lb whole carrots, peeled and cut into chunks
- 6 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
- 1 tbsp Italian seasoning
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p black pepper
- 1 tbsp chopped parsley (optional, for garnish)
- 1/2 cup chicken broth
Instructions
- Prep the Ingredients: Toss chicken, potatoes, and carrots into the slow cooker, ensuring even spacing.
- Mix the Garlic Butter Sauce: In a mixing bowl, combine melted butter, minced garlic, Italian seasoning, salt, black pepper, and chicken broth. Whisk together.
- Pour and Coat: Gently pour the garlic butter mixture over the chicken and veggies, stirring to coat evenly.
- Set It and Forget It: Cover the crockpot and cook on LOW for 6–7 hours or HIGH for 3–4 hours.
- Finish and Serve: Once ready, garnish with fresh parsley and serve to enjoy!
Notes
Prep ingredients the night before for convenience. Avoid overcooking to keep chicken moist.
